@@ -51,9 +53,28 @@ public class GraphQlSseHandler extends AbstractGraphQlHttpHandler {
private static final Mono<ServerSentEvent<Map<String, Object>>> COMPLETE_EVENT = Mono.just(
ServerSentEvent.<Map<String, Object>>builder(Collections.emptyMap()).event("complete").build());
@Nullable
private final Duration timeout;
/**
* Constructor with the handler to delegate to, and no timeout by default,
* which results in never timing out.
* @param graphQlHandler the handler to delegate to
*/
public GraphQlSseHandler(WebGraphQlHandler graphQlHandler) {
this(graphQlHandler, null);
}
/**
* Variant constructor with a timeout to use for SSE subscriptions.
* @param graphQlHandler the handler to delegate to
* @param timeout the timeout value to use or {@code null} to never time out
* @since 1.3.3
*/
public GraphQlSseHandler(WebGraphQlHandler graphQlHandler, @Nullable Duration timeout) {
super(graphQlHandler, null);
this.timeout = timeout;
}
